Fennig's All-Star String Band
Bill Spence (founder of Old Songs) has been a musician for over 50 years, playing banjo, guitar, autoharp and the instrument he is best known for today, the hammered dulcimer. In 1970 he formed a string band named Fennig's All-Star String Band with musicians living in the Albany, New York area brought together by a folk music organization known as "The Pick'n' and Sing'n' Gather'n'".
This concert is being presented in conjunction with the Cambridge Center for Adult Ed's Spring Dulcimer Festival (www.dulcimerfestival.org).
